Requirements
- Completed degree in real estate management, engineering, economics or natural sciences, or comparable qualification
- At least 5 years experience in tender management in Hochbau
- Solid experience with complex national and international industrial construction projects, preferably Hochbau and Industriebau
- Initial experience leading teams, e.g., as deputy
- Proficient and comprehensive command of MS Office standard programs
- Structured, independent, and proactive working style
- Analytical thinking and careful, structured work under deadline pressure
- Secure handling of AHO, HOAI and VOB
Responsibilities
- Develop the project budget with the design team and client representative
- Monitor and prepare cost estimates and calculations with the Cost Manager
- Develop and implement the tender strategy for the project
- Identify commercial risks and possible project constraints
- Review and approve monthly invoices from executing firms
- Create and monitor cost reports
- Prepare and agree on final settlement with executing firms
